About the Item

A handsome antique Serving Cabinet with fine form and good color. The tiered top with back splash and turned supports with acorn form finials. The lower case with two apron drawers with brass knob pulls. The lower double doors open to one shelf, the sides with turned supports. Raised on carved front feet. H. 51", W. 43", Depth 14" Condition: Please see detail photos. There are expected worn surfaces, stable age cracks to the upper left side top surface (see photos), worn interior shelf and base with finish loss and some old stains on the apron and doors however still presenting quite well.
